Podcast Description
Decult Talks is an independent podcast with speaker sessions from our Decult 2024 conference to raise awareness about cultic harm. We aim to break the silence, reduce stigma, and provide tangible support to those affected by coercive control. Content Themes
The podcast focuses on the impact of cultic harm, coercive control, and the journey towards healing. Topics include expert discussions on high control groups, psychological dynamics explored in episodes like 'Cults 101: Influence and harm of high control groups' with Dr. Janja Lalich, and survivor stories that depict personal experiences and recovery.

In this eye-opening episode of Decult Talks, we hear from Laura Muir, a former member of the Korean Bible cult Shincheonji. Laura shares her personal experience and provides an in-depth look at the cult's recruitment tactics, shedding light on the psychological manipulation and strategies used to draw people in.
This powerful presentation was recorded live at the first Decult Conference in Christchurch, New Zealand, and produced as a podcast by Plains Media. Tune in for a thought-provoking presentation that will challenge what you know about how cults operate in our communities.
